Source Description

Map of land east of the Ganges. The map shows the region of southeast Asia with the Ganges River in the west, the "Sinae" (China) in the east, and southeast Asia, the Indian Ocean, and China Sea.

notes
Map of land east of the Ganges. The map shows the region of southeast Asia with the Ganges River in the west, the "Sinae" (China) in the east, and southeast Asia, the Indian Ocean, and China Sea.
Relief shown pictorially.
Includes names of places and natural features.
In margins: latitudinal notes.
Descriptive text within ornamental borders on verso.
Appears in the author's Geographia, translated by Willibald Pirckheimer, with annotations by Joannes Regiomontanus. Argentoragi [i.e. Strasbourg] : Iohannes Grieningerus, communibus Iohannis Koberger impensis excudebat, anno a Christi Natiuitate 1525 tertio Kal[endas] Apriles.
Text in Latin.
